- the invention relates to a sports shoe as described in the preamble of claim 1.
- EP 0 672 365 A2 discloses a ski boot with a sole part attached to a shell known from at least one paragraph and a pointed part, in order to increase the torsional rigidity for an exact and good power transmission at the bottom of the shell fixed longitudinal stiffener is arranged. Due to the large-scale application of force to the Longitudinal stiffening during driving alternating loads directly in the Support surface for the foot-forming shell area, disturbing vibrations occur premature fatigue and thus lead to an unsafe driving style.
- the object of the invention is to provide a sports shoe, in particular a ski shoe, which at Material and thus weight-saving design, high torsional rigidity and good Has damping properties to avoid unwanted vibrations.
- This object of the invention is represented by the characterizing part of claim 1 Characteristics achieved.
- the surprising advantage of one from the shell wall and Ribs integrally formed rib composite part with a supporting profile element now lies in the fact that shock and vibration loads are dampened and thus from the foot of the Be kept away from the user while maintaining a high level of lateral stability resulting torsionally rigid composite is present, which means that from the user's foot over the shoe to be applied to a steering device steering forces evenly over the heel elements arranged in the toe and heel area of the sports shoe become.
- this training shows that the specified mechanical and dynamic Properties such as flexibility and bending behavior of a sliding device, in particular a ski, are not affected when using the sports shoe according to the invention or these properties which significantly determine the driving characteristics are promoted.

- the ski boot 2 consists of a shell part 3, which is manufactured in particular by plastic injection molding e.g. from different plastic materials according to the state of the art Technology known plastic injection molding technology is made to best fit the material properties required for different areas of a shoe to achieve.
- the shell part 3 is provided with an entry opening 4, which in a so-called Overlap shoe by formed on the shell part 3 rag 5 and corresponding Closure elements 6, e.g. Buckles 7, is lockable.
- On the shell part 3 is also a pivotable cuff part 8 articulated.
- To accommodate a foot 9 is from Shell part 3 and sleeve part 8 provided inner shoe 10 is provided.
- This rib composite part 13 is through a shell wall 14 and on this on one of the support surface 12 facing surface 15 formed ribs 16 are formed.
- one of the longitudinal ribs 18 runs in a through a longitudinal central axis 20 formed longitudinal median plane 21 and parallel to each one in a distance 22 on both sides of the longitudinal center plane 21.
- These longitudinal ribs 18 are over the Cross ribs 19 connected to the rib grid 17, with a distance 23 of the cross ribs to each other is greater than the distance 22 between the longitudinal ribs 18.
- a rib height 24 corresponds approximately to a thickness 25 of the shell wall 14, although this is along the longitudinal center plane 21 extending longitudinal rib 18 in the direction of a front end region 26 of the Sports shoe 1 increases in height.
- the corresponding dimensioning of the ribs 16 and their arrangement on the surface 15 cause an excellent shock and / or vibration damping Formation of the rib composite part 13.
- the rib composite part forms in the front end region 26 and a rear end region 27 13 mounting surfaces 28 for the support of heel elements 29 from the clamping and fastening arrangements 30 are attached to the rib composite part 13 and contact surfaces 31 train.
- the heel elements 29 are essentially one Heel ball support area 32 and a forefoot support area 33 assigned and form with the projections protruding from the shell part 3 coupling extensions 34 for e.g. a ski binding, board binding or similar hold-down devices.
- the contact areas 31 of the paragraph elements 29 are generally designed to be non-slip and optionally provided with a wear-resistant layer 35.
- the paragraph elements 29 on the rib composite part 13 are 13 positioning pins in the rib composite part 36 is provided, which has pin bores 37 arranged in the shoulder elements 29 interact.
- the clamping and fastening arrangements 30 are screw connections 38, after which the heel elements 29 Take up threaded screws in bores, e.g. Countersunk screws 39, which protrude from the contact surface 31 through the heel elements 29 and with in the Shell part 3 anchored threaded sleeves 40 are screwed.
- the threaded sleeves 40 are firmly connected to an anchor plate 41, which is on the support surface 12 of the shell base 11 rests, the threaded sleeves 40 in recesses 42 of the Rib composite part 13 protrude. This ensures an absolutely secure attachment of the heel elements 29 reached on the rib composite part 13 and also reaction forces via fastening devices act on the sports shoe 1, safely absorbed.
- the Rib composite part 13 shell-shaped in some areas and with it fixed in motion connected a profile element 43, e.g. made of fiber-reinforced plastic.
- This Profile element 43 extends between the clamping and fastening arrangements 30 between the rib composite part 13 and the heel elements 29 and is in these areas the heel elements 29 also attached to the rib composite part 13. That is, end portions of the Profile element 43 and the heel elements 29 form overlap areas 44.
- the profile element 43 is adapted to the spatial design of the underside of the rib composite part 13 and profiled, which results in a very high torsional rigidity.
- connection area 45 in the overlap area 44 e.g. designed as a fixed bearing 46
- another connection area 47 is designed as a floating bearing 48, in which a length compensation between profile element 43 and rib composite part 13 or shoulder element 29 can be done.
- This floating bearing is designed in such a way that a length shift is possible is why 38 elongated holes 49 are provided in the profile element 43 in the area of the screw connections are and paragraph element 29 and rib composite part 13 by forming a receptacle 50 in the heel element 29 are spaced 51 from one another, which is slightly is greater than a thickness 52 of the profile element 43.
- This design enables on the one hand a perfect absorption and derivation of torsional forces, on the other hand, enables length compensation to allow predetermined bending deformations.
- profile element 43 in addition to the fiber-reinforced plastic material already described for the profile element 43 a number of other materials, e.g. Titanium / Titanal, carbon, rustproof Sheet steel etc. possible.
- the basic requirement for the material is high strength with low weight and high resistance to environmental influences such as Cold, moisture, salt etc.
- stiffening webs 54 arranged on a surface 53, which extend between the heel elements 29.
- Damping intermediate layers 55 e.g. out Elastomers, between the heel elements 29 and the profile element 43 or the rib composite part 13 possible.
